Humans continue to feed to survive. Likewise, the cells that make up the body eat too. More unequivocally, cells isolate and remake food into the individual iotas they need to stay alive and create. This unusual association of cycles is called cell digestion.

Serine metabolism was the primary concern of the researchers in this case. The serine palmitoyl-transferase, or SPT catalytic enzyme in the pathway that uses Serine to sphingolipids unsaturated fat,  is central to advance cell movement. Be that as it may, if serine levels are lacking, the protein can use another amino corrosive, named alanine, which prompts the arrangement of unsafe deoxy sphingolipids.

"The Biophysics Department at the Jacobs School of Engineering, UC San Diego... The team got ahold of a low-serine and glycine feeding regimen for mice."

Researchers have proposed that SPT has changed to alanine to produce destructive deoxy sphingolipids instead of characteristic sphingolipids. The team used myriocin-based antimicrobial amino acid to inhibit both SPT and deoxy sphingolipids synthesis and found that the proliferation of tumors had stopped. Amino acids are the protein structural blocks that cells need to construct proteins. While normal body cells can deliver satisfactory Serine and glycine, infected or cancerous cells are significantly more dependent upon such essential amino acids from the eating schedule.

"Examiners suggest that restricting unequivocal amino acids through a controlled eating routine arrangement could be an additional bit of treatment for some harm patients, later on, helping with making various medications all the more convincing."
